Electron Donation from Boron Suboxides via Strong p–d Orbital Hybridization Boosts Molecular O2 Activation on Ru/TiO2 for Low-Temperature Dibromomethane Oxidation

Guanqun Gao,
Wei Liu,
Zhisong Liu
et al.

Abstract: Low-temperature catalytic oxidation is of significance to the degradation of halogenated volatile organic compounds (HVOCs) to avoid hazardous byproducts with low energy consumption. Efficient molecular oxygen (O2) activation is pivotal to it but usually limited by the insufficient electron cloud density at the metal center. Herein, Ru–B catalysts with enhanced electron density around Ru were designed to achieve efficient O2 activation, realizing dibromomethane (DBM) degradation T 90 at 182 °C on RuB1/TiO2 (ab… Show more
